  4. BLM changes feel pretty good. Less CC, but more staying power IMO. Takes some time getting out of the mindset of old BLM, but I like both styles.

    Im really enjoying Flame Wreath, especially since it works on all spells, so you can swap to ice while chasing and still dmg through guard on the flames.

    Deep Freeze being tied to Frost Star isnt as bad as I thought it was going to be. It's alot easier to get a deep freeze that sticks now since people are immediately planning or outranging once they get an ice stack.

    Insta burst means I can retire my swiftcast macro. No longer will I have to stand still a moment while running to get my burst shield. I just pop burst then sprint. I've seen a ton of success surviving in FL because of it and Frost Wreath.

    Just with those two things I canninch closer to the front line and now the cast times on fire arent that bothersome. Still need more games to get a gameplab going, but I find it fun.
